Across the cold silence of interplanetary space, humanity's instruments have returned a message from Mars's ancient past: water once moved there with tremendous violence, carving valleys that still bear its signature billions of years later. ESA's Mars Express spacecraft has photographed Shalbatana Vallis, a channel whose sculpted walls and erosion patterns constitute the most compelling topographic argument yet for a former Martian ocean.
